Essential Tools and Technical Requirements
A dependable framework is the core necessity for anyone studying How to Start a Career in Arbitrage Traffic: From Beginner to Media Buyer. Unlike standard marketing, arbitrage demands specialized software to maintain account security and precise data. Primarily, you must acquire an antidetect browser including AdsPower or DolphinAnty. These platforms prevent platforms from tracking your hardware signature, which is vital for running several campaigns simultaneously.
In addition, the use of top-tier residential IPs is absolutely mandatory. Using cheap proxies often leads to immediate bans. An additional vital element is a analytics platform like Keitaro or Binom. These utilities permit arbitrageurs to identify between genuine visitors and non-human clicks, which significantly boosts ROI. A professional tip is that local trackers usually provide better response times than cloud-based options, which straightforwardly affects CR.
Practical Steps to Launch Your First Campaign
When your tools are operational, the next milestone involves selecting a vertical and an offer. For novices, categories like mobile apps are usually recommended as they offer more stable conditions. Building compelling creatives is arguably the most vital component of the process. Seasoned specialists know that A/B testing is the sole method to find a high-performing bundle.
A frequent error is to copy ads straight from spy tools. Technically, platforms often identify the hash value of old media, causing lower reach. Alternatively, leverage these tools for inspiration and create original visuals. A further surprising detail is that low-production images often beat professional banners because they look more genuine to audiences. In the early launch period, expect to spend budget to gain insights prior to achieving positive ROI.
